Travel back to the 1860s to witness the dramatic track-laying contest between the Union and Central Pacific Railroads. Join Irish immigrants Sheamus and Nora Cullen and their children, Mike and Feena, as the family travels westward by freight car and riverboat to begin a new life on the American frontier.
The We Were There series brings history to life for young readers with engaging, action-packed entertainment. These illustrated tales combine fictional and real-life characters in settings of landmark events from the past. All of the books are reviewed for accuracy and approved by expert historical consultants.
Reprint of the Grosset & Dunlap, New York, 1960 edition.
